Character Bio: By Vince Zannelli
File Name: Talltree, Franklin E.
Primary Military Specialty: Airborne Infantry
Secondary Military Specialty: Helicopter Gunship Gunner
Birthplace: Navaho Reservation, Arizona
SN: 030-44-TT62
Grade: E-5
Bio:The oil-rich Navajo parents of SGT. AIRBORNE indulged their eldest son with skydiving lessons. Also having an interest in the legal system, he studied law and passed the Arizona State Bar exams. He joined the Army and opted for airborne training. Sgt. Airborne jokes around and gets loose, but he's serious too…dead serious. You look at him and sometimes he's looking right through you. It must be the Native American in him. The Navajos call it "the far-seeing look." He graduated at the top of his class from Airborne School, Fort Benning. Qualified expert: Hughes Helicopter Chain Gun, M-16, M-60, and M-1911A auto pistol. "I'd rather jump out of airplanes than write legal briefs - the view's better."
Sgt. Airborne is a new sculpt based on the 1983 series 2 figure (then referred to "Airborne") and includes pistol, M-16 machine gun, backpack, helmet, and stand. Though Airborne did not receive much airtime in the original animated series, he was necessary for children to have seated behind Wild Bill in the Dragonfly helicopter vehicle released the same year, as the cockpit was designed to hold two pilots. Most vintage depictions of Sgt. Airborne associate him with this vehicle for various G.I. Joe operations.
